Paxil Paroxetine

Paroxetine, sold under the brand names Paxil and Seroxat among others, is an antidepressant of the selective serotonin reuptake inhibitor (SSRI) class.[5] It is used to treat major depressive disorder, obsessive-compulsive disorder, panic disorder, social anxiety disorder, posttraumatic stress disorder, generalized anxiety disorder and premenstrual dysphoric disorder.[5] It has also been used in the treatment of premature ejaculation and hot flashes due to meno...

Paxene Paclitaxel

Paclitaxel (PTX), sold under the brand name Taxol among others, is a chemotherapy medication used to treat a number of types of cancer.[3] This includes ovarian cancer, esophageal cancer, breast cancer, lung cancer, Kaposi's sarcoma, cervical cancer, and pancreatic cancer.[3] It is administered by intravenous injection.[3] There is also an albumin-bound formulation.[3] Common side effects include hair loss, bone marrow suppressio...

Paxlovid Nirmatrelvir

Nirmatrelvir is an antiviral medication developed by Pfizer which acts as an orally active 3C-like protease inhibitor.[1][2][3][4][5] It is part of the nirmatrelvir/ritonavir combination sold under the brand name Paxlovid. Has anyone noticed that taking generic Paxil is not as effective as the real deal? I'm having a terrible time with recurring anxiety symptoms. ## While patients may experience slight differences between medications, the generic market is highly regulated in both the U.S. and Australia (where I live). The drug concentration is the same within the tablet, it will have the same absorption profile, same extent of absorption. Therefore in all likelyhood it should work exactly the same (within acceptable limits) as the original brand. The only changes present could be due to the inactive ingredients within the formulation which a patient may be sensitive or intolerant to. While this does not affect the effectiveness of the medication it may introduce side-effects.
